Overview

  • Normal wear, tear and general aging of the vehicle
  • Depreciation or any consequential loss
  • Mechanical/electrical breakdown
  • Wear and tear of consumables like tires and tubes
  • Vehicles including cars being used otherwise than in accordance with limitations as to use
  • Damage to/by a person driving any vehicles or cars without a valid license
  • Damage to/by a person driving the vehicle under the influence of drugs or liquor
  • Loss/damage due to war, mutiny or nuclear risk
